St. Marys Turf Conditions

St. Marys sits on coastal sandy soil that drains fast—great for water management, rough on traditional grass roots. Add the salt marsh proximity and you've got a microclimate that stresses cool-season grasses most homeowners try to maintain. The Historic St. Marys neighborhoods and Osprey Cove tend toward smaller, established lots with mature oak coverage in some areas and full sun exposure in others, so shading patterns vary block to block. This matters for pet turf because proper drainage underneath is critical in our sandy terrain, and we'll account for both sun and shade zones when designing your yard. HOA guidelines in some St. Marys communities do have landscape standards, so we'll review your deed restrictions upfront—most welcome quality artificial turf since it maintains curb appeal year-round. Installation here involves checking for any settling in the sandy base, ensuring your subsurface drains properly (especially important given our seasonal rain and humidity), and choosing a pet-turf product with antimicrobial backing to handle moisture without odor buildup. We'll also evaluate salt spray exposure if you're closer to the water, since some turfs hold up better in coastal conditions than others.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will pet turf handle the salt air and humidity near St. Marys and Cumberland Island?

Yes, if you choose the right product. Some artificial turfs break down faster in salt-heavy coastal air, but premium pet turfs are made with materials designed for exactly this environment. We specify products with UV-stable backings and salt-resistant fibers for St. Marys installations. The humidity is actually less of a concern than people think, as long as subsurface drainage is solid—something we prioritize here given our sandy soil.

Is pet turf safe for dogs if we're worried about chemicals or toxins?

Modern pet turfs meet strict safety standards and don't contain the heavy metals or harmful chemicals older artificial grass did. Our products are non-toxic, pet-tested, and often safer than pesticide-treated natural grass. Paws don't absorb chemicals through contact, and the turf doesn't leach anything into groundwater. It's actually a cleaner choice for families in St. Marys concerned about what their dogs are exposed to.

How often do we need to rinse or clean pet turf in St. Marys?

Occasional rinses with a hose keep it fresh, but that's optional—our coastal sandy soil actually keeps things pretty clean naturally. After heavy use, you might spray it down weekly or biweekly to manage odor, but most St. Marys pet owners find it's way less maintenance than natural grass. During rainy season, good drainage handles everything without pooling.
